I saw you at Precious Pets and I put my hand in the tank and the other rats ran and you came over and stood on your bowl and held my finger with both your hands. You were so curious and so loving for being so tiny. I knew I had to have you. You were not just a rat, but acted like a little human. You slept on your back and let your fat hang over. You hung out on the couch with us every night and fell asleep with us. You were house trained and not caged and you lived in your own little apartment. You knew English, loved everything we ate, and you loved to love other pets we had including your adored friend a rat named Harrison. We spent more money than anyone could imagine on you for health issues. Dr. Doolen from North Star Vets was the greatest and kept you with us longer than we anticipated. To us in the end you were part of the family and gave us unconditional love and even though you were just a rat you were not just a rat to us. In the end your cremation went wrong and we never got you back. I don’t know who’s pet I have but every time I look at your urn I pray I have at least part you in it. You have been such an inspiration to us that we had to open Friends Forever Pet Crematory in your memory to insure that what happened to you will NEVER happen to anyone else. We thank you for the inspiration and your story will be shared. We know that all the other Pet Parents out there thanks you as well and their furry, scaly, feathery friends do too.
